Problemas con GrapesJS

Problemas analizados por 3,464 en GitHub 370 resuelto · 90 abierto. Busca, filtra y explora respuestas probadas en batalla.

Se han detectado problemas con 336

🔍 style-manager
#347224 de mayo de 2021por YyueeiWY2 respuestas
Reacciones 2

El atributo Css (-webkit-background-clip:text;) no funciona en grapesjs-preset-webpage.

Versión: "grapesjs": "^0.17.3" "grapesjs-preset-webpage": "^0.1.11" Puedes obtener la versión escribiendo 'grapesjs.version' en la consola ¿Puedes reproducir el error de la demo?[x] Sí[ ] No ¿Cuál es el comportamiento actual? El atributo CSS (-webkit-background-clip:text;) no funciona en grapesjs-preset-webpage (desap...

YyueeiWY

Vale, lo solucioné usando grapesjs-parser-postcss No sabía que existía un plugin de analizador CSS. https://github.com/artf/grapesjs-parser-postcss

ClaudeCode

Gracias por informar de esto, @YyueeiWY. El problema con Css attribute (-webkit-background-clip:text;) no funciona en grapesjs-preset-webpage. parece ser un problema de condición de carrera o de sincronización de estado. Esto suele ocurrir...

#346519 de mayo de 2021por anatoli-dp3 respuestas
Reacciones 0

La actualización rompe algunas cosas con CSS

ADVERTENCIA LEE y SIGUE los siguientes 3 pasos, luego ELIMÍNALOS antes de publicar el númeroSeguir las Directrices de CONTRIBUCIÓN https://github.com/artf/grapesjs/blob/master/CONTRIBUTING.mdHaz una BÚSQUEDA rápida primero, para ver si alguien más no abrió el mismo problemaTodas las afirmaciones/preguntas relativas de...

artf

Bueno, en realidad la API adecuada sería '.components('html string here')', que parece funcionar como se espera, pero investigaré lo del restablecimiento porque esperaría que funcionara igual

artf

Vale, parece que el método de reinicio de la columna vertebral inyecta la opción 'silenciosa', que impide que la colección CSS renderice el estilo añadido, así que por ahora preferiría evitar poner condiciones hackeadas para eliminar esa o...

ClaudeCode

Gracias por informar de esto, @anatoli-dp. El problema con update rompe algunas cosas con css parece ser una condición de carrera o un problema de sincronización de gestión de estado. Esto suele ocurrir cuando los eventos del ciclo de vida...

#345512 de mayo de 2021por harsh2013 respuestas
Reacciones 2

El estilo se borra al insertar componentes en varias páginas usando el Administrador de Páginas

Versión: 0.17.3 ¿Cuál es el comportamiento esperado? El estilo debe mantenerse en varias páginas Describe el error detallado Tenemos casos de uso donde guardamos y recargamos el contenido de GrapesJS. Queremos aprovechar Page Manager para reducir el contenido renderizado y gestionarlo en porciones más pequeñas. El pro...

artf

Hi @harsh201 estilos están disponibles en todas las páginas, así que no deberías usar 'editor.setStyle' (que reemplaza todos los estilos por un nuevo conjunto), sino algo como 'editor.getStyle().add('...')'

harsh201

Hola @artf, ¿alguna ayuda aquí?

ClaudeCode

Gracias por informar de esto, @harsh201. El problema con Style se elimina al insertar componentes en varias páginas usando el Administrador de Páginas parece ser una condición de carrera o un problema de sincronización de gestión de estado...

#345412 de mayo de 2021por TheDude703 respuestas
Reacciones 0

El enlace de inserción RTE no actualiza el DOM

Versión: "0.17.3" ¿Puedes reproducir el error de la demo?[X] Sí[ ] No ¿Cuál es el comportamiento esperado? Después de insertar el enlace usando el RTE por defecto, está disponible inmediatamente para ser editado en la configuración, es decir, configurando el HREF y el Target Describe el error detallado Tras selecciona...

artf

Sí, así es como funciona ahora mismo (el contenido se analiza y transforma en componentes solo una vez que termina la edición). Probablemente podamos usar un enfoque como este](https://github.com/artf/grapesjs/issues/610#issuecomment-76855...

artf

Actualizado la creación de enlaces de esta versión https://github.com/artf/grapesjs/releases/tag/v0.18.3

ClaudeCode

Gracias por informar de esto, @TheDude70. El problema con RTE insert link no actualiza DOM parece ser una condición de carrera o un problema de gestión de estado en el tiempo. Esto suele ocurrir cuando los eventos del ciclo de vida de los...

#345312 de mayo de 2021por alemenciones2 respuestas
Reacciones 0

HAZAÑA: ¿cómo redimensionar el inicio y el final en modo absoluto?

Hola, querido Estoy probando algo como "redimensionar:inicio/fin" en AbsoluteMode con styleable:change:width/height. ¿Puedes ayudarme?

alemenciones

Esta obra:

ClaudeCode

Gracias por informar de esto, @alemenciones. Buena pregunta sobre FEAT: ¿cómo redimensionar el inicio y el final en modo absoluto?. El enfoque recomendado con StyleManager es usar la API orientada a eventos. Empieza aquí: Consulta la docum...

#344911 de mayo de 2021por chiragkataria223 respuestas
Reacciones 0

Cambiar de página llama a estilos y scripts de canvas una y otra vez

Hola Estoy integrando el gestor de páginas en mi proyecto. Pero el problema que tengo es que cada vez que cambio entre páginas, carga archivos CSS y scripts dados en el objeto canvas en el momento de iniciar, una y otra vez. Hace que cambiar de página sea lento. Implementación: grapesjs.init({ pageManager: { páginas:...

chiragkataria22

@artf ¿Me puedes ayudar, por favor?

artf

Desafortunadamente, cambiar de página crea un nuevo iframe, así que el comportamiento es correcto. Preferí eliminar iframes anteriores para mantener el consumo de memoria lo más bajo posible. Una solución podría ser encontrar la forma de r...

ClaudeCode

Gracias por informar de esto, @chiragkataria22. Gracias por compartir tu informe sobre Cambiar de página a las llamadas de estilos y scripts canvas una y otra vez. Para ayudar al equipo a investigar y priorizar esto: Por favor, proporciona...

#344810 de mayo de 2021por rcloss2 respuestas
Reacciones 0

Aplicar una clase personalizada a un componente no parece funcionar

Estoy añadiendo una clase en un componente cuando no se cumplen ciertas condiciones, en este caso cuando no hay un conjunto de href. He visto la fuente y veo la clase "nolink" en ella, pero no pone el color de fondo en rojo y no lo veo al inspeccionar el elemento, así es como intento añadirlo, pero cuando hago cc.getA...

artf

también probé editor. CssComposer.setRule('.nolink', {'background-color':'red'}); Pero tampoco parecía funcionar 'setRule' es la API correcta y funciona, pero solo crea la regla; también tienes que añadir la clase al componente si quieres...

ClaudeCode

Gracias por informar de esto, @rcloss. Gracias por compartir tu informe sobre aplicar una clase personalizada a un componente no parece funcionar. Para ayudar al equipo a investigar y priorizar esto: Por favor, proporciona: Un ejemplo míni...

#34469 de mayo de 2021por Spectrevuln-sketch4 respuestas
Reacciones 0

No se pueden almacenar datos Token inesperado '-'

Por favor, ayudadme, quiero almacenar datos de GJS en mysql pero no consigo obtener ningún dato de frontend a back end Aquí es mi código: 'const editor = grapesjs.init({ contenedor: "#editor", storageManager: { Tipo: 'A distancia', params: {}, // Para valores personalizados en peticiones tus endpoints SERVER urlStore:...

Ju99ernaut

Los nombres de variables no pueden contener '-', por lo que esta sintaxis es inválida: '''js const { gjs-assets, gjs-components, gjs-css, gjs-html, gjs-styles } = req.body; ```

Spectrevuln-sketch

Por favor, ayudadme, quiero guardar la plantilla en MySQL. ¿Cómo lo hago?

Ju99ernaut

Desafortunadamente, esto puede estar fuera del alcance de Grapesjs, pero hay algunas cosas a tener en cuenta '''js Esto no es válido const { gjs-assets, gjs-components, gjs-css, gjs-html, gjs-styles } = req.body; Puedes intentar asignar ca...

#34417 de mayo de 2021por emilsedgh4 respuestas
Reacciones 1

Breaks de análisis 'estilo mj' a las 16:30

Versión: Todas las versiones de Grapesjs desde la 16.30 hasta ahora tienen estos problemas. ¿Puedes reproducir el error de la demo?[x] Sí[ ] No ¿Cuál es el comportamiento esperado? Lo siguiente es código válido de MJML. Debería funcionar bien en grapesjs-mjml. Describe el error detallado Ahora mismo, si usas grapesjs-...

emilsedgh

Hola Artur. Gracias por el gran trabajo hecho en grapesjs. Realmente es fantástico. La solución provisional funciona perfectamente. Si hace falta, siéntete libre de cerrar el asunto, pero ofrecer una forma de manipular el comportamiento se...

artf

Hola @emilsedgh disculpa por llegar tan tarde en este tema, pero bueno, podemos pensar en cómo saltar escape en casos así, aunque probablemente la forma más rápida sea simplemente extender el método estilo mj a HTML. '''js editor. Componen...

artf

Gracias Emil, por ahora cerraré esto, por si surge otro problema similar, pensaremos en añadir una nueva hélice para saltarse la fuga.

#34345 de mayo de 2021por advancedsoftwarecanada4 respuestas
Reacciones 1

Usar HTML/CSS/JS importado en el editor muestra esquemas, pero no tiene contenido, JS Fiddle dentro

Puedes obtener la versión escribiendo 'grapesjs.version' en la consola SÍ: https://jsfiddle.net/75a9u1cf/2/ ¿Cuál es el comportamiento esperado? Espero poder editar el HTML y el contenido en el editor Describe el error detallado La pantalla es simplemente blanca, puedo ver las formas y arrastrar elementos, pero el edi...

advancedsoftwarecanada

Este problema se puede resolver. Simplemente cambié la aplicación HTML/JS a HTML plano — desactivé todos esos efectos de carga absurdos. Cuando no estoy en el editor simplemente pongo un script externo para hacer cosas más elaboradas. ¡VIV...

advancedsoftwarecanada

! imagen

advancedsoftwarecanada

LO HE SOLUCIONADO A MEDIAS, he encontrado algunas cosas en Google: https://jsfiddle.net/75a9u1cf/3/ Pero algunas imágenes siguen sin funcionar.

Explora todos los temas